How to Write a Tour Operations Manager Resume

Browse Tour Operations Manager resume examples built around destination knowledge & itinerary planning, tailored for Tourism roles.

A strong Tour Operations Manager resume leads with a focused professional summary that names the exact role and your standout achievement. In the experience section, open every bullet with a strong action verb and quantify the result with numbers wherever possible. Highlight your most relevant competencies — especially Tour Operations, As a Tour Operations, and Tour Product Design & Development — in a dedicated Skills section positioned early so ATS systems and hiring managers both find it immediately.

For format, most Tour Operations Manager roles suit a reverse-chronological layout: most recent position first, working backwards. Keep to one page for under five years of experience, or two pages for senior candidates with a rich project or leadership history. Use clean, ATS-safe fonts (10–12pt), standard section headings (Summary, Experience, Education, Skills), and avoid tables, text boxes, or multi-column layouts that applicant tracking systems cannot parse reliably.

What is the best resume format for Tourism professionals?

A reverse-chronological format is the standard choice for most Tourism candidates — employers expect to see your most recent role first, working backwards. If you are transitioning into Tourism from a related field, a hybrid format (brief skills summary at the top followed by chronological experience) can bridge the gap effectively. Keep the document to one page for under five years of experience, or two pages for senior specialists.

How do I make my Tourism resume pass applicant tracking systems (ATS)?

Use standard section headings — Summary, Experience, Education, Skills — rather than creative labels that ATS parsers do not recognise. Embed domain keywords such as "Tour Product Design & Development" and "Destination Knowledge & Itinerary Planning" naturally inside your experience bullets rather than cramming them into a standalone keyword list. Avoid tables, multi-column layouts, text boxes, headers, footers, and images — these confuse most modern parsers and can cause your resume to be misread or rejected before a human sees it.

How long should a Tourism resume be?

One page is appropriate for candidates with under five years of relevant Tourism experience. Two pages are acceptable — and sometimes expected — for senior specialists, managers, or professionals with a strong portfolio of projects, publications, or credentials. Avoid padding to reach a page count: every line should directly support your application for the specific role you are targeting.
